Question

Which of the following is the lowest ratio?

Finding the Lowest Ratio: A Step-by-Step Guide

To find the lowest ratio among the given options, we need to compare their values. The easiest way to compare ratios is to convert them into decimal form. A ratio $a : b$ can be written as a fraction $\frac{a}{b}$. We will calculate the decimal value for each ratio provided in the options.

Calculating Decimal Values for Each Ratio

Let's convert each ratio into a fraction and then calculate its decimal equivalent.

  1. Ratio 1: 8 : 19
    Fraction form: $\frac{8}{19}$
    Decimal value: $\frac{8}{19} \approx 0.42105$
  2. Ratio 2: 15 : 38
    Fraction form: $\frac{15}{38}$
    Decimal value: $\frac{15}{38} \approx 0.39473$
  3. Ratio 3: 17 : 38
    Fraction form: $\frac{17}{38}$
    Decimal value: $\frac{17}{38} \approx 0.44736$
  4. Ratio 4: 13 : 19
    Fraction form: $\frac{13}{19}$
    Decimal value: $\frac{13}{19} \approx 0.68421$

Comparing the Decimal Values

Now we have the decimal values for all the ratios. Let's list them out for easy comparison:

Ratio Fraction Approximate Decimal Value
8 : 19 $\frac{8}{19}$ 0.42105
15 : 38 $\frac{15}{38}$ 0.39473
17 : 38 $\frac{17}{38}$ 0.44736
13 : 19 $\frac{13}{19}$ 0.68421

Comparing the decimal values (0.42105, 0.39473, 0.44736, and 0.68421), we can see that 0.39473 is the smallest value.

Identifying the Lowest Ratio

The smallest decimal value, 0.39473, corresponds to the ratio 15 : 38.

Therefore, the lowest ratio among the given options is 15 : 38.

Revision Table: Understanding Ratios

Concept Description Example
Ratio A comparison of two quantities by division. Expressed as $a : b$ or $\frac{a}{b}$. The ratio of apples to oranges is $3 : 2$.
Antecedent The first term in a ratio ($a$ in $a : b$). In $3 : 2$, the antecedent is 3.
Consequent The second term in a ratio ($b$ in $a : b$). In $3 : 2$, the consequent is 2.
Simplifying Ratios Dividing both terms by their greatest common divisor (GCD). The ratio $10 : 15$ simplifies to $2 : 3$ (dividing by GCD of 5).

Additional Information: Comparing Ratios

There are multiple ways to compare ratios:

  • Converting to Decimals: As done in this problem, convert each ratio $\frac{a}{b}$ into its decimal form and compare the decimals. This is often the most straightforward method.
  • Converting to Fractions with a Common Denominator: Find a common denominator for all the fractions $\frac{a}{b}$ and $\frac{c}{d}$. Then compare the numerators. The fraction with the smaller numerator (when denominators are equal) is the smaller ratio. For example, to compare $\frac{1}{3}$ and $\frac{2}{5}$, find a common denominator (15). $\frac{1}{3} = \frac{5}{15}$ and $\frac{2}{5} = \frac{6}{15}$. Since $5 < 6$, $\frac{1}{3} < \frac{2}{5}$.
  • Cross-Multiplication (for two ratios): To compare $\frac{a}{b}$ and $\frac{c}{d}$, compare $a \times d$ and $b \times c$. If $a \times d < b \times c$, then $\frac{a}{b} < \frac{c}{d}$. If $a \times d > b \times c$, then $\frac{a}{b} > \frac{c}{d}$. If $a \times d = b \times c$, then $\frac{a}{b} = \frac{c}{d}$. This method is efficient for comparing only two ratios at a time.

Choosing the best method depends on the specific ratios given. For multiple ratios, converting to decimals or using a common denominator are generally preferred.
